Jump to content
Skull515

Не сохраняются Акции, Скидки, Опции, Аттрибуты

Recommended Posts

Доброго дня.

После переноса сайта на VDS отловил следующий глюк. У части товаров, не у всех, не сохраняются опции, аттрибуты, скидки, акции.

Ошибка такая: PHP Notice:  Undefined index: points in /var/www/www-root/data/www/pol163.ru/vqmod/vqcache/vq2-system_storage_modification_admin_model_catalog_product.php on line 203

Чистка всевозможных кешей не помогла. Увеличение max_input_vars не помогает (пробовал и в папке opencart: в корне и admin править php.ini, так и в папке настроек php на сервере - толку нет).

Никаких идей не осталось, кроме как снести vqmod и интегрировать его модули напрямую в opencart, но так делать не хотелось бы, потому что придется много изменений в каталог вносить - там серии товаров созданы...

Подскажите куда копать? И главное - почему не у всех, а только у части товаров такая фигня :(

Share this post


Link to post
Share on other sites

а max_post_size увеличивали?

Share this post


Link to post
Share on other sites

Да, но только в папке opencart, на сервере не трогал. Еще щас посмотрел - значения в php.ini на серваке и в папке opencart разные, но это вроде не должно влиять... Увеличивал до 50000...

Edited by Skull515

Share this post


Link to post
Share on other sites

может с правами на запись у папок VDS нужно пошаманить. Поменяйте права на папки кеша vqmod, включительно папку vqmod на 777(временно), если начнет работать, значит надо смотреть под каким юзером файлы залиты, может под root

Share this post


Link to post
Share on other sites

Поменял права на 777, чуда не произошло... Файлы залиты под пользователем НЕ root, но прав у него хватает... Сейчас, кстати, оставил настройки max_input_var и max_post_size только в файлах конфигурации сервера, из папки CMS удалил.

Edited by Skull515

Share this post


Link to post
Share on other sites

вот здесь пишут о похожем

вы в .htaccess  значения писали?

  • +1 1

Share this post


Link to post
Share on other sites

при попытке записи в .htaccess, как в этой теме и пишут (я ее читал) - получал ошибку. Сейчас скопировал из темы php_value max_input_vars 5000 и все заработало! Видимо, я ставил слишком большие значения (стояло 30000 и 50000). В итоге оставил в .htaccess php_value max_input_vars 5000, из других мест все удалил - работает :) версия ОС - 2.3

Спасибо за помощь и участие!

Edited by Skull515

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
You are posting as a guest. If you have an account, please sign in.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.


  • Recently Browsing   0 members

    No registered users viewing this page.

×

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.